Paola Monaco Filippo Santucci de Magistris Salvatore Grasso Silvano Marchetti Michele Maugeri Gianfranco Totani 《Bulletin of Earthquake Engineering》2011,9(1):231-261
This paper describes a case-history of liquefaction occurred near the village of Vittorito after the April 6, 2009 L’Aquila
earthquake (moment magnitude Mw = 6.3), approximately 45 km far from the epicentre. In the document, first, an estimation of the seismic motion in the area
has been made. Thereafter, the performed geotechnical investigation is described, followed by the application of some fast
assessment criteria for the occurrence of liquefaction, recently proposed by the new Italian Building Code. A careful assessment
of all the parameters involved in conventional Seed and Idriss (1971) liquefaction analyses is considered. The cyclic resistance ratio CRR is evaluated by cone penetration tests CPT and by in
situ seismic dilatometer tests SMDT; in the latter case CRR is evaluated by different empirical correlations with shear wave
velocity Vs and horizontal stress index KD. Analytical data confirmed the observed occurrence of the liquefaction in Vittorito, even if the acceleration field in the
area, produced by the L’Aquila earthquake, was very low. 相似文献

Carlo Baroni Francesco Fasano Giovanna Giorgetti Maria Cristina Salvatore Cristiana Ribecai 《Global and Planetary Change》2008,60(3-4):457-470
The relationship between the Ricker Hills Tillite (RHT), which represents the northernmost outcrop of lithified continental glacial deposits in Victoria Land, is discussed with respect to the glacial landscape assemblage of the Ricker Hills, a nunatak at the internal border of the Transantarctic Mountains. A warm-based ice sheet deposited the tillite and induced syn- to post-depositional glacial deformation under wet conditions both of the tillite and of the bedrock. The thickness of the ice sheet on the nunatak is estimated to have been 600 m, at most. The area had been deeply eroded before deposition of the RHT as documented by the low elevation of tillite outcrops located in overdeepened depressions of the nunatak. Micropaleontological analysis evidences only the presence of Permian to Jurassic palynomorphs. X-ray diffraction and SEM–EDS analyses of clay minerals in the RHT indicate continental chemical weathering under wet conditions after the RHT deposition. As documented by clay mineral assemblage variation in CRP drillholes, the progressive cooling of the Antarctic continent allowed chemical weathering in “warm” conditions until the Late Oligocene period in southern Victoria Land, leading to a chronological constrain for RHT deposition. Conservatively estimating the sea level to have been between the tillite outcrops and the erosional trimline limiting horns in the Ricker Hills, at the time of RHT deposition, we suggest that the maximum uplift of the area would not have exceeded 900–1500 m since at least Late Oligocene. 相似文献

Giovanni Spagnoli Pierpaolo Oreste Salvatore Grancuore 《Marine Georesources & Geotechnology》2013,31(6):739-745
AbstractThe estimation of excavation rates in specific geological and geotechnical conditions is one of the most delicate aspects for mining and geotechnical operations particularly offshore. Many models have been developed to study the effectiveness of a drilling tool in contact with the ground. In this article, the results of laboratory cutting tests on concrete specimens are shown. The comparison of the results of laboratory tests with different predictive models, helped to identify the most representative models. The models were then used to study in more detail, the effectiveness of the excavation tools through a parametric analysis. The research helped to define how to obtain rubrics, which can estimate the theoretical net cutting production of an excavation machine, when the power of its engines is known, or to evaluate, when the requested net cutting production is available, the power that the cutting machine must have. The findings were also applied to a sandstone previously investigated. The results are based on theoretical models and cannot be used on geomaterials with the same (or similar) geotechnical properties. 相似文献

Francesca Zuccarello Salvatore L. Guglielmino Viviana Battiato Lidia Contarino Daniele Spadaro Pado Romano 《Acta Geophysica》2009,57(1):15-23
This work aims to describe some aspects relevant to the emergence of magnetic structures on the solar surface. Using high
resolution photospheric and chromospheric data, besides than EUV images acquired by space telescopes, the dynamics of rising
flux tubes is studied. It is shown that, for both long-lived and short-lived magnetic regions, the flux tubes are initially
characterized by a high rising velocity, which eventually decreases as the region develops. Other results concern the timeline
of the active regions appearance in the atmospheric layers and the asymmetries in plasma downflows between preceding and following
legs of the flux tubes. These results are briefly discussed in the light of most recent models. 相似文献

Ilia Louban Nicole Bobrowski Dmitri Rouwet Salvatore Inguaggiato Ulrich Platt 《Bulletin of Volcanology》2009,71(7):753-765
The simultaneous quantitative determination of two-dimensional bromine monoxide (BrO) and sulphur dioxide (SO2) distributions in volcanic gas plumes is described. Measurements at the fumarolic field on the island Vulcano (autumn 2004)
and in the plume of Mt. Etna volcano (spring 2005) were carried out with an Imaging DOAS instrument. The SO2 fluxes of several fumaroles were estimated from two-dimensional distributions of SO2. Additionally, the first two-dimensional distributions of BrO within a volcanic plume were successfully retrieved. Slant
column densities of up to 2.6 × 1014 molecules per square centimetre were detected in the plume of Mt. Etna. The investigation of the BrO/SO2 ratio, calculated from the two-dimensional distributions of SO2 and BrO, shows an increase from the centre to the edge of the volcanic plume. These results have significance for the involvement
of ozone during BrO formation processes in volcanic emissions. 相似文献

Enrico Ciliberto Carmelo Crisafulli Fabio Carmelo Manuella Filippo Samperi Salvatore Scirè Vittorio Scribano Marco Viccaro Ezio Viscuso 《Chemical Geology》2009,258(3-4):258-268
Many tholeiite gabbro xenoliths from the Hyblean tuff-breccia deposits (Sicily, southern Italy) present mineralogical and geochemical evidence for hydrothermal alteration at different temperatures and water/rock ratios. In some cases, the primary mineral assemblage has been entirely replaced by Na-rich alkali feldspar, chlorite/smectite interlayers, zeolites, aegirine–augite, titanite, zircon etc. Hence the chemical composition of such metasomatic rocks displays larger amounts of volatiles, alkalis, Zr, Hf, U, Th and lower Ca, Mg, Fe with respect to the original gabbro. Five hydrothermally altered gabbroic xenoliths were selected for thermal decrepitation and bulk gas analyses by quadrupole mass spectrometry. All the samples analyzed display the same Electron Impact-Direct Pyrolysis Mass spectra (EI-DPMS). These show a series of peaks differing by 14 mass units due to loss of methylene groups (–CH2), by a fragmentation process typical of saturated aliphatic and aliphatic–aromatic hydrocarbons. In addition, Fourier Transform Infrared (FT-IR) spectra of the samples present several bands typical of vibration frequencies of aliphatic hydrocarbons. The high-molecular-weight hydrocarbons observed probably originated from Fischer–Tropsch-type (FT-t) synthesis in the high temperature section of a serpentinite-hosted hydrothermal system. This suggestion may lend support to the recent hypothesis regarding the original oceanic nature of the Hyblean lithospheric basement. 相似文献

Mario Mattia Marco Aloisi Giuseppe Di Grazia Salvatore Gambino Mimmo Palano Valentina Bruno 《Journal of Volcanology and Geothermal Research》2008
In this work, we report the results of an integrated approach using both seismological and geodetic data provided by the INGV-CT (Istituto Nazionale di Geofisica e Vulcanologia, Sezione di Catania) Stromboli volcano monitoring systems, in order to improve the knowledge of its plumbing system. In particular, we investigated the relationships between the June 1999 seismic swarm, occurring in the area of Stromboli, and the possible activation of the NE–SW oriented volcano-tectonic structure. We analyzed this seismic swarm proposing new locations and a morphological analysis of the waveforms. This approach allowed us to demonstrate that there are relationships between the tectonic activity near Stromboli and the rising of magma. This evidence supports the hypothesis that during the 1999 swarm an intrusive process started from a crustal level where earthquakes were located (about 10–15 km b.s.l.). 相似文献
